Is Hair Botox Safe for Colored Hair?

Absolutely. Hair botox treatments are non-chemical, formaldehyde-free, and focus on repairing rather than altering the hair structure. That makes them ideal for hair that’s been recently dyed, bleached, or highlighted.

Unlike traditional smoothing treatments that may contain harsh chemicals, hair botox is color-safe and often enhances vibrancy by sealing the cuticle and locking in moisture.


Why Color-Treated Hair Needs Extra Care

Dyeing your hair — especially bleaching — can leave it:

  • Porous and prone to breakage

  • Dry or straw-like in texture

  • Vulnerable to frizz and fading

That’s where post color smoothing treatments like hair botox come in. They don’t change your color — they protect it.


What Does Hair Botox Do for Colored Hair?

  • Deeply hydrates dry, sensitized strands

  • Fills in gaps in the cuticle caused by chemical processing

  • Smooths frizz without flattening volume

  • Extends color vibrancy by sealing in pigment

  • Makes hair softer, shinier, and easier to manage

The result? Your color looks better, lasts longer, and your hair feels like silk.

How to Use Hair Botox After Coloring

When to use it:
Wait 3–5 days after your color treatment to let pigments settle.

How often:
Use once every 2–3 weeks as a deep treatment.

Pro tip:
Use a heat cap or warm towel after applying the mask — it helps the ingredients penetrate deeper for maximum repair.
